WATCH: Peru bus crash leaves at least 37 dead and 18 injured in Arequipa

A devastating bus crash in Peru has killed at least 37 people and left 18 others injured, according to local authorities. The tragedy occurred early Friday morning when an interprovincial bus traveling through the Ocoña district in Arequipa plunged into a 200-meter-deep ravine along the Panamericana Sur highway.

Rescue workers, firefighters, and police officers rushed to the scene to assist survivors, while the injured were transported to nearby hospitals in Camaná and Arequipa. Officials said the bus was carrying more than 40 passengers when it veered off the road.
Preliminary reports suggest the vehicle may have been speeding before losing control on a sharp curve, though the exact cause remains under investigation.
Authorities have since launched an inquiry into the accident, one of the deadliest road disasters to hit Peru in recent years.
